Record Suçuarana Sightings in Bahia's Atlantic Forest: An Analysis of the Michelin Ecological Reserve

AI-moderated

Introduction

The Michelin Ecological Reserve in Bahia's Atlantic Forest has achieved a significant milestone by recording the highest number of suçuarana sightings. This feat not only highlights the reserve's importance as a habitat for this species but also underscores the need for conservation and protection of biodiversity in the region.

The Michelin Ecological Reserve: A Sanctuary for Biodiversity

The Michelin Ecological Reserve is a protected area that harbors a variety of species, including the suçuarana, one of the largest felines in the Americas. The reserve plays a crucial role in the conservation of the Atlantic Forest, one of Brazil's most threatened ecosystems.

Suçuarana Sightings: An Indicator of Environmental Health

Suçuarana sightings in the Michelin Ecological Reserve are a positive indicator of the region's environmental health. The presence of these big cats suggests that the ecosystem is healthy enough to support populations of large predators. However, it also highlights the need for continued conservation efforts to protect these species and their habitats.

Challenges and Opportunities for Conservation

Despite the record sightings, the conservation of the suçuarana and the Atlantic Forest faces significant challenges, including deforestation, illegal hunting, and climate change. It is essential that conservation efforts are strengthened, including habitat protection, environmental education, and support for scientific research.

Conclusion

The record suçuarana sightings in the Michelin Ecological Reserve are a cause for celebration, but they also serve as a reminder of the challenges that still need to be overcome in protecting biodiversity. Collaboration between governments, non-governmental organizations, and the community is crucial to ensure the conservation of the Atlantic Forest and its iconic species.
